To develop a behavioral science career in the public sector, you’ll need to gain some experience with research (e.g. conducting in-depth literature reviews, designing experiments, collecting and analyzing data, and so on). You’ll want to be especially familiar with low-cost research methodologies ...

Ontario college behavioural science programs typically require an Ontario Secondary School Diploma (OSSD) or equivalent, which includes a grade 12 English credit. Additional academic requirements will vary by program, but may include senior math and science credits. Behavioral science can help UX designers understand how people form habits, how they are influenced by social norms and cues, and how they respond to different types of feedback and incentives. By applying these insights in the design process, UX designers can create user experiences that are more effective at influencing user …

There are a wide variety of options. The Bachelor of Arts in Behavioral Science (BES) program combines psychology, management, and sociology, with emphasis on human resource management. This synergy of disciplines enables students to learn the various aspects of the human person, such as their personality and behavior, in the context of work groups and organizations. Students also learn the intricacies of an organization, with ...
